Skip to primary navigation Skip to content Skip to footer
Back to BLOG

Exploring Culinary Delights: My 3 Favorite Restaurants in St. John, USVI

St. John, USVI, a pristine Caribbean paradise, not only boasts breathtaking natural beauty but also offers a vibrant culinary scene. Among the plethora of dining options, I have had the pleasure of experiencing some truly remarkable restaurants. In this blog, I will be sharing my top three favorite dining destinations in St. John: La Tapa, Morgan’s Mango, and Extra Virgin. These establishments not only offer delectable cuisine but also provide an ambiance that complements the island’s charm. Join me on this gastronomic journey through St. John!

La Tapa

Nestled in the heart of Cruz Bay, La Tapa is an enchanting restaurant that combines Caribbean flavors with Mediterranean flair. This quaint eatery is known for its exquisite fusion cuisine and warm, intimate atmosphere. As soon as you step inside, you’ll be captivated by the cozy setting and friendly staff.

La Tapa’s menu showcases an array of dishes that blend locally sourced ingredients with international influences. Their seafood offerings, such as the Pan-Seared Mahi-Mahi with Mango Salsa, are not to be missed. The flavors burst in your mouth, and the presentation is a work of art. If you prefer meat, their Grilled Filet Mignon with Port Wine Reduction will satisfy your cravings.


a plate of food

La Tapa’s delicious fresh tuna

What sets La Tapa apart is its commitment to providing vegetarian and vegan options that are equally tantalizing. The Grilled Eggplant Napoleon, layered with fresh vegetables and drizzled with a balsamic reduction, is a standout choice for vegetarians.

To complement the delectable fare, La Tapa boasts an extensive wine list and a knowledgeable sommelier. Their expertly curated selection of wines from around the world enhances the dining experience and perfectly complements each dish.

Morgan’s Mango¬†

Situated in the heart of Cruz Bay, Morgan’s Mango is a tropical oasis that tantalizes the taste buds with its Caribbean-inspired cuisine. This lively restaurant embodies the spirit of St. John, offering a vibrant atmosphere coupled with exceptional service.

The menu at Morgan’s Mango celebrates the flavors of the Caribbean, incorporating local ingredients and spices. Start your culinary journey with their famous Conch Fritters, crispy and flavorful bites served with a tangy dipping sauce. For the main course, indulge in their signature Mango Chicken, a succulent dish that combines tender chicken with a sweet and tangy mango sauce.


a group of palm trees on the side of a building

Charming Morgan’s Mango in downtown Cruz Bay

Seafood lovers will be thrilled with Morgan’s Mango’s fresh catch of the day, prepared in various mouthwatering styles, such as blackened or grilled with tropical salsa. Don’t forget to pair your meal with one of their refreshing island-inspired cocktails, like the Mango Margarita or the Passion Fruit Mojito.

Apart from the delicious food, Morgan’s Mango features live music and entertainment, making it an excellent choice for a fun-filled night out with friends or a romantic dinner with your loved one.

Extra Virgin

Located right in the heart of Cruz Bay, Extra Virgin is a local gem that offers a truly unique culinary experience. With its emphasis on farm-to-table dining and Mediterranean flavors, this restaurant has gained a reputation for serving some of the freshest and most inventive dishes on the island.

Extra Virgin takes pride in sourcing local, organic ingredients, resulting in dishes that burst with flavor and showcase the richness of St. John’s produce. Their menu changes seasonally, ensuring that only the freshest ingredients are utilized. The St. John Lobster Risotto, prepared with locally caught lobster and Arborio rice, is a must-try dish that exemplifies the restaurant’s commitment to quality.

In addition to their delectable seafood offerings, Extra Virgin also excels in crafting delectable vegetarian and vegan dishes. Their Roasted Vegetable Tower, consisting of layers of grilled eggplant, zucchini, and roasted peppers, topped with a balsamic glaze, is a delight for both the eyes and the palate.


a group of people around a table

Extra Virgin has one of the best wine lists on island

The ambiance at Extra Virgin is charming and relaxed, with a cozy outdoor patio that offers breathtaking views of the surrounding landscape. The attentive and knowledgeable staff adds to the overall dining experience, providing personalized recommendations and ensuring that every visit is memorable.

Conclusion: St. John, USVI, is not only a tropical paradise but also a food lover’s dream come true. La Tapa, Morgan’s Mango, and Extra Virgin are three outstanding restaurants that have left an indelible mark on my culinary journey in St. John. From La Tapa’s fusion cuisine to Morgan’s Mango’s vibrant Caribbean flavors and Extra Virgin’s farm-to-table delights, these dining establishments offer exceptional dishes accompanied by warm hospitality. If you find yourself on this beautiful island, make sure to visit these three favorites and embark on a culinary adventure that will tantalize your taste buds and create lasting memories.